Feather-pecking is one of the most serious welfare problems in commercial laying hen production. Understanding its root causes enables prevention-focused management rather than reactive intervention.
Feather-pecking is a welfare emergency when it becomes severe — hens targeted by injurious pecking suffer open wounds, exposure of underlying tissue, and in severe cases cannibalism. The pain is real and ongoing, and targeted birds rapidly develop fear-based behavioural changes. Prevention is vastly more welfare-positive than management after an outbreak. The science consistently identifies inadequate foraging substrate as the primary risk factor: hens given access to loose litter, pecking blocks, or forage material express oral foraging motivation safely and show dramatically lower feather-pecking rates. Dietary management — ensuring adequate protein, specific amino acids (methionine), and fibre — addresses nutritional drivers of pecking motivation. Breed selection for lower reactivity (slower-growing breeds) reduces outbreak risk in high-density systems. Early warning systems that detect escalating mild pecking before severe injury occurs — through behavioural monitoring or feather damage scoring — allow management intervention before flock-wide welfare collapse.
